Start packing on time
At some point, you will be ready to start packing, with or without local movers. You’ve checked off all the above boxes and you’re finally ready to pack your storage unit. Be strategic about how and where you decide to store your items. If you are packing without professional movers, be sure to store large and heavy items on the bottom of the storage units. Use your inventory list to determine which items you might need in the future and place them towards the front of the unit for easy access. If your storage unit is large enough, leave a path to access the full length of your unit. Protect your items
This is also important advice from our professional movers San Diego. If your storage unit isn’t climate controlled, you’ll want to ensure your items are protected from the elements such as dust, mildew, and even mold. First, after cleaning your items, make sure that they are dry. Then apply a protective spray on items such as furniture and leather goods. Seal your boxes tightly to keep moisture out. For electronics, use plastic bags to prevent moisture damage.
If you’re storing clothes, utilize wardrobe boxes or hanging garment bags. You can even store mattresses! Place your mattresses inside a special mattress storage bag. Feel free to use any unwanted towels and blankets to cover your items as well to prevent dust build-up unit.

If you use boxes, label them clearly
Are there any remaining moving boxes? If you decide to discard plastic containers and use cardboard boxes instead, make sure they are strong enough to withstand long-term storage. Obviously, since you can’t see what’s inside a cardboard box you’ll want to label your boxes clearly. And be specific in your labeling! Don’t simply label a box “Kitchen Items” but rather specify “pots, pans, dishes” instead. This will save you a tremendous amount of time when searching for specific items in your storage unit.
